Sedlik, Jay M.; And Others – Training and Development Journal, 1980
Key elements to ensure the effectiveness of training include (1) systematic development of instructional materials; (2) a means of preparing trainers; (3) techniques to transfer training to job performance; (4) materials to support administration and management of trainees; and (5) systematic measurement of program effectiveness. Carlisle, John – Human Resource Development: An International Journal, 1980
A training course for negotiators is presented, based upon models of learning processes, negotiation behaviors, and learner expectations. Course structure, the importance of practice and feedback, the place of concept formation, and evaluation are discussed. (SK)

Broadwell, Martin M. – Training, 1976
Techniques are offered to help the trainer resolve the problems caused by the presence of experienced employees with new employees in one classroom. Ego protection is the key for dealing with both types of trainees. Systems that get feedback from all the students encourage cooperation toward a common goal. (Author/AJ)
